An excellent opportunity for an experienced and confident Lawyer to join the expanding national team of a leading Legal 500 firm, with exposure to high-profile projects across a diverse range of sectors, acting for Government departments, contracting authorities and private sector clients. You will take real ownership of your work, run your own matters, and play a key role in the delivery and management of complex projects.
THE ROLE: You will play a leading role on major projects, overseeing and coordinating project management to ensure the seamless delivery of services, while also contributing to the design and implementation of innovative contract structures. Your responsibilities will include structuring, drafting, and negotiating high-value commercial contracts, incorporating complex financial and technical schedules, as well as advising on PFI expiry, variations, and future public-private partnership arrangements. You will play an active role in business development and marketing initiatives, including client training, preparation of tenders, participation in pitches and attendance at client hospitality events. In addition, you will mentor and supervise junior team members and support the delivery of client training. There is also the opportunity to broaden your expertise by getting involved in procurement work and developing your procurement skills, should this be an area of interest.
THE CANDIDATE: The successful candidate will have a minimum of 7 years’ PQE, with strong commercial law expertise and excellent drafting skills, ideally including experience with the Model Services Contract. You will be confident, working collaboratively with clients and able to provide clear, concise, and pragmatic advice. Experience working with government departments or private sector organisations contracting with government is essential. Additionally, experience in public procurement would be highly advantageous, and holding Security Clearance would be beneficial, although it is not a requirement.
THE FIRM: Ranked among the UK's top 50 law firms, this firm offers a highly competitive salary and an excellent benefits package. Benefits include a performance-related staff bonus scheme, a generous pension contribution, five weeks' annual leave with the flexibility to buy or sell an additional week's leave each year, enhanced family-forming leave and pay, income protection after two years' service, life assurance, and access to a comprehensive employee assistance programme.
